Linux 的历史:24 年,一步一个脚印 ================================================================================ 注:youtube 视频 ### 史前 ### 没有 [C 编程语言][1] and [GNU 项目][2] - Linux 环境,也就不可能有 Linux 的成功。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/00-1.jpg) Ken Thompson 和 Dennis Ritchie [Ken Thompson][1] 和 [Dennis Ritchie][2] 在 1969-1970 创造了 Unix 操作系统。之后发布了新的 [C 编程语言][3] - 高级可移植编程语言。 Linux 内核用 C 和一些汇编代码写成。 ![Richard Matthew Stallman](https://github.com/paulcarroty/Articles/raw/master/Linux_24/00-2.jpg) Richard Matthew Stallman [Richard Matthew Stallman][4] 在 1984 年启动了 [GNU 项目][5]。最大的一个目标 - 完全自由的类-Unix 操作系统。 ### 1991 – 元年 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1991-1.jpg) Linus Torvalds, 1991 [Linus Torvalds][5] 在芬兰赫尔辛基开始了 Linux 内核开发 - 为他的硬件 - Intel 30386 CPU 编写程序。他也使用 Minix 和 GNU C 编译器。下面是 Linus Torvalds 给 Minix 新闻组的历史消息: > From: torvalds@klaava.Helsinki.FI (Linus Benedict Torvalds) > Newsgroups: comp.os.minix > Subject: What would you like to see most in minix? > Summary: small poll for my new operating system > Message-ID: > Date: 25 Aug 91 20:57:08 GMT > Organization: University of Helsinki > > > Hello everybody out there using minix - > > I'm doing a (free) operating system (just a hobby, won't be big and > professional like gnu) for 386(486) AT clones. This has been brewing > since april, and is starting to get ready. I'd like any feedback on > things people like/dislike in minix, as my OS resembles it somewhat > (same physical layout of the file-system (due to practical reasons) > among other things). > > I've currently ported bash(1.08) and gcc(1.40), and things seem to work. > This implies that I'll get something practical within a few months, and > I'd like to know what features most people would want. Any suggestions > are welcome, but I won't promise I'll implement them :-) > > Linus (torvalds@kruuna.helsinki.fi) 从此之后,Linux 开始得到了世界范围志愿者和专业专家的支持。Linus 的合作者 Ari Lemmke 把它命名为 “Linux” - 大学服务器项目上的目录名称。 ### 1992 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1992-1.jpg) 在 GPLv2 协议下发布了 0.12 版 Linux 内核。 ### 1993 ### ![Slackware 1.0 ](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1993-1.png) 第一次发布 Slackware(译者注:Slackware Linux 是一个高度技术性的,干净的发行版,只有少量非常有限的个人设置) – 相同主导者 Patrick Volkerding 最老的 Linux 发行版。Linux 内核有 100 多个开发者。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1993-2.png) Debian Debian – 1991 年创立了最大的 Linux 社区之一。 ### 1994 ### Linux 1.0 发布了,多亏了 XFree 86 项目,第一次有了 GUI。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1994-1.png) Red Hat Linux 发布 Red Hat Linux 1.0 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1994-2.png) S.u.S.E Linux 和 [S.u.S.E. Linux][6] 1.0. ### 1995 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1995-1.png) Red Hat Inc. Bob Yound 和 Marc Ewing 合并他们的本地业务为 [Red Hat Software][7]。Linux 移植到了很多硬件平台。 ### 1996 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1996-1.png) ### Tux ### 企鹅 Tux - Linux 官方吉祥物。Linus Torvalds 参观了堪培拉国家动物园和水族馆之后有了这个想法。发布了 Linux 2.0,支持对称多处理器。开始开发 KDE。 ### 1997 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1997-1.jpg) Miguel de Icaza Miguel de Icaza 和 Federico Mena 开始开发 GNOME - 自由桌面环境和应用程序。Linus Torvalds 赢得了 Linux 商标冲突,Linux 成为了 Linus 的注册商标。 ### 1998 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1998-1.jpg) 大教堂和集市 Eric S. Raymond 出版了文章 [The Cathedral and the Bazaar][8](大教堂和集市) - 非常推荐阅读。Linux 得到了大公司的支持: IBM、Oracle、康柏。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/1998-2.png) Mandrake Linux 首次发布 Mandrake Linux - 基于红帽 Linux 带 K 桌面环境的发行版。 ### 1999 ### ![](https://upload.wikimedia.org/wikipedia/commons/4/4f/KDE_1.1.jpg) 第一个主要的 KDE 发行版。 ### 2000 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2000-1.jpg) Dell 支持 Linux - 第一个大的硬件供应商。 ### 2001 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2001-1.jpg) Revolution OS 纪录片 “Revolution OS”(译者注:操作系统革命) - GNU、Linux、开源、自由软件的 20 年历史,以及 Linux 和开源界最好骇客的采访。 ### 2002 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2002-1.jpg) BitKeeper Linux 开始使用 BitKeeper - 分布式版本控制专用软件。 ### 2003 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2003-1.png) SUSE Novell 用 210 美元购买了 SUSE Linux AG。2003 年也开始了 SCO 集团,IBM、以及 Linux 社区关于 Unix 版权的史诗般战役。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2003-2.png) Fedora 红帽和 Linux 社区第一次发布了 Fedora Linux。 ### 2004 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2004-1.png) X.ORG 基金会 XFree86 解散了并加入到 [X.Org 基金会][9], X 的开发更快了。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2004-2.jpg) Ubuntu 4.10 – 第一次发布 ### 2005 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2005-1.png) openSUSE 开始了 [openSUSE][10] - 企业版 Novell’s OS 的免费版本。OpenOffice.org 开始支持 OpenDocument 标准。 ### 2006 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2006-1.png) 新的 Linux 发行版 - 基于红帽企业版 Linux 的 Oracle Linux。微软和 Novell 开始在 IT 和专利保护方面进行合作。 ### 2007 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2007-1.jpg) Dell Linux 笔记本 Dell 发布了预安装 Linux 的笔记本。 ### 2008 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2008-1.jpg) KDE 4.0 在不稳定的情况下发布了 KDE 4,很多用户开始迁移到 GNOME。 ### 2009 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2009-1.jpg) Red Hat 红帽 Linux 的成功 - 市值 2亿6千2百万美元。 2009 年微软第一次在 GPLv2 协议下向 Linux 内核提交了补丁。 ### 2010 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2010-1.png) Novell -> Attachmate Novell 已 2亿2千万美元卖给了 Attachmate Group, Inc。在新公司 SUSE 和 Novell 成为了两款独立的产品。 第一次发布了 [systemd][11],开始了 Linux 系统的革命。 ### 2011 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2011-1.png) Unity Desktop in 2011 发布了 Ubuntu Unity - 遭到很多用户的批评。 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2011-2.png) GNOME 3.0, 2011 发布了 GNOME 3.0 - Linus Torvalds 评论为 “unholy mess” 以及很多负面评论。发布了 Linux 内核 3.0。 ### 2012 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2012-1.png) 1500 万行代码 Linux 内核有 1500 万行代码。微软成为主要共享者之一。 ### 2013 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2013-1.png) 发布了 Kali Linux 1.0 - 用户渗透测试和数字取证的基于 Debian 的 Linux 发行版。2014 年 CentOS 代码开发者加入到了红帽公司。 ### 2014 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2014-1.jpg) Lennart Poettering 和 Kay Sievers systemd - Ubuntu 和所有主流 Linux 发行版的默认初始化程序。Ubuntu 有 2200 万用户。安卓的大进步 - 占了所有移动设备的 75%。 ### 2015 ### ![](https://github.com/paulcarroty/Articles/raw/master/Linux_24/2015-1.jpg) 发布了 Linux 4.0。没有了 Mandriva(译者注:Mandriva 是目前全球最优秀的 Linux 发行版之一,稳居于 linux 排行榜第一梯队。2005年之前稳居 linux 排行榜 NO.1。它是目前最易用的 linux 发行版,也是众多国际级 linux 发行版中唯一一个默认即支持中文环境的 linux) - 但还有很多分支 - 其中最流行的一个是 Mageia。 写于对 Linux 的热爱。 -------------------------------------------------------------------------------- via: https://tlhp.cf/linux-history/ 作者:[Pavlo Rudyi][a] 译者:[ictlyh](http://mutouxiaogui.cn/blog) 校对:[校对者ID](https://github.com/校对者ID) 本文由 [LCTT](https://github.com/LCTT/TranslateProject) 原创编译,[Linux中国](https://linux.cn/) 荣誉推出 [a]:https://tlhp.cf/author/paul/ [1]:https://en.wikipedia.org/wiki/C_(programming_language) [2]:https://en.wikipedia.org/wiki/GNU_Project [3]:https://en.wikipedia.org/wiki/Ken_Thompson [4]:https://en.wikipedia.org/wiki/Dennis_Ritchie [5]:https://en.wikipedia.org/wiki/Linus_Torvalds [6]:https://en.wikipedia.org/wiki/SUSE_Linux_distributions [7]:https://en.wikipedia.org/wiki/Red_Hat [8]:https://en.wikipedia.org/wiki/The_Cathedral_and_the_Bazaar [9]:http://www.x.org/ [10]:https://en.opensuse.org/Main_Page [11]:https://en.wikipedia.org/wiki/Systemd